Sudanese football club Al-Hilal clinched a decisive victory in their fifth preparatory match held in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ia against DC United of the United States, with a scoreline of three goals to one.
The American team has been conducting a training camp in the Kingdom, where they recently played a match against Sudan’s Olympic team, suffering a hefty defeat with a score of six goals to nil.
The goals for Al-Hilal were netted by Zambian player Albert, national player Yasser Muzamil, and Senegalese player Pape Abdou.
Al-Hilal has previously played four preparatory matches as part of their training camp in Saudi Arabia, gearing up for their upcoming matches in the group stage of the African Champions League against Petro Atletico of Angola and Tunisia’s Esperance.
